Mt. Wati
Mount Wati is one of the highest mountains in West Nile. It is located in Terego district, near the border with Maracha district. The peak of Mount Wati also known as Eti or Iti, referred to as Ortega Peak. The ranges next to it include Offude Hills. The mountain is reported to harbour big snakes that use lights for trapping prey at night. The elevation is approximately 1,250 meters above sea level. Mt. Wati is a tourism gem in West Nile. At the foothills is Olewa Falls on River Enyau.
